What is the OpenAI Super App?

The OpenAI Super App is a unified desktop and web application that consolidates OpenAI’s fragmented product line. In 2026, the company retired separate portals for ChatGPT and the Codex agent, merging them into a single "harness" that manages persistent context across all your projects.

The Super App is built on three core pillars:

  1. Unification: One app for browsing, chatting, and executing code.
  2. Persistent Context: Your project files, memory, and agents (Eons) stay with you across sessions.
  3. Task-Specific Modes: Three distinct environments optimized for different levels of autonomy.

Which Mode Should You Use?

The Super App allows you to toggle between three "Harness Modes" depending on the complexity of your task.

1. Work Mode: Automating the "Boring" Stuff

Work Mode is designed for general knowledge work. It features deep integrations with external tools like Google Workspace, Microsoft 365, Dropbox, and Notion.

  • Best for: Generating pitch decks, analyzing complex spreadsheets, summarizing PDF stacks, and managing calendars.
  • Key Feature: Parallel execution. You can ask the app to "Research these 10 competitors in parallel and output a comparison table as a CSV."

2. Code Mode: The Frontier of Loop Engineering

Code Mode is the full-stack evolution of the original Codex platform. It operates in an isolated sandbox and is built for "Loop Engineering"—systems that not only write code but verify and fix it autonomously.

  • Best for: Building MVPs, debugging production errors, and exploring large code repositories.
  • Key Feature: Validation Loops. The model runs the code it writes, checks for errors, and iterates until the tests pass.

3. Chat Mode: For Quick Ideation

Chat Mode remains the default for "one-shot" interactions. It is optimized for speed and low-latency voice conversations.

  • Best for: Brainstorming, quick translations, and basic Q&A.
  • Key Feature: GPT-Live Voice. Full-duplex audio that allows you to interrupt and converse naturally while on the move.

From Prompt Engineering to "Loop Engineering"

The most significant shift in the 2026 update is the transition from Prompt Engineering to Loop Engineering.

While prompt engineering focused on finding the "perfect words," Loop Engineering focuses on designing validation loops. In the Super App, the AI doesn't just give an answer; it builds a mini-system to verify that answer. For example, instead of asking for a data summary, you design a loop where a "Researcher Agent" gathers data, a "Critic Agent" checks for accuracy, and a "Writer Agent" produces the final report.

Feature Prompt Engineering (2022-2025) Loop Engineering (2026+)
User Role Writing instructions Designing systems/flows
Output Type Static text Verified artifacts
Autonomy Human-in-the-loop (every turn) Human-on-the-loop (oversight)
Reliability Variable (hallucination risk) High (self-correcting)

Master Tip: The Phone-to-Desktop "Tether"

One of the Super App's most powerful features is the ability to control your desktop harness from your mobile device. By enabling Remote Access in your settings, you can voice-command your laptop from anywhere in the world.

  • Example: "Hey, I'm out at lunch, but can you use my Code Mode to run the latest migration and send me a summary of any errors?"

FAQ

Q: Is the OpenAI Super App free?
A: No. While a basic Chat Mode is available for free users, the advanced Work and Code modes—and access to the GPT-5.6 Sol model—require a Plus or Enterprise subscription.

Q: Can I use the Super App to access local files?
A: Yes. Unlike traditional cloud LLMs, the Super App harness can be granted permission to read and write files directly to your local machine, making it ideal for AI Engineering workflows.

Q: What are "Eons"?
A: Eons are persistent agents within the Super App that stay active across different threads. They retain memory of your specific business rules and preferences, acting as long-term "digital employees."

Q: How do I choose between Sol, Terra, and Luna models?
A: The Super App handles much of this via Automatic Model Routing, but you can manually override it. Use Sol for "Loop Engineering" and Luna for high-speed drafting.
